Here are the results from thier very own website:

Choice Movie - Drama/Action Adventure
The Matrix: Reloaded

Choice Movie Actor - Comedy
Jim Carrey (Bruce Almighty)

Choice Movie Actress - Comedy
Queen Latifah (Bringing Down the House)

Choice Movie Villain
Colin Farrell (Daredevil)

Choice Movie Hissy Fit
Adam Sandler (Anger Management)

Choice Breakout Movie Star -- Female
Hillary Duff (The Lizzie McGuire Movie)

Choice Movie - Comedy
Sweet Home Alabama

Choice Movie - Horror/Thriller
The Ring

Choice Movie Actor - Drama/Action Adventure
Eminem (8 Mile)

Choice Movie Actress - Drama/Action Adventure
Jennifer Aniston (The Good Girl)

Choice Movie Liar
Leonardo DiCaprio (Catch Me if You Can)

Choice Movie Liplock
Reese Witherspoon / Josh Lucas (Sweet Home Alabama)

Choice Movie Chemistry
Paul Walker / his car (2 Fast 2 Furious)

Choice Breakout Movie Star -- Male
Eminem (8 Mile)

Choice Movie Fight/Action Sequence
2 Fast 2 Furious

Choice Summer Movie
Pirates of the Caribbean: The Curse of the Black Pearl
